Garden City, NY: Doubleday, Page and Company, 1920. Limited edition. hard cover. Very Good/No jacket. http://www.parnassusbooks.com/image/data/books/2016/05/0_151.jpg. Garden City, NY:Doubleday, Page & Company. 1920. 89pp. Number 68 of 377 numbered copies. 1st limited edition. Hardcover. Light soiling to brown boards with some old tape residue to top front, above title in gilt. The white spine has darkened with use and gilt has dulled. Spine ends and edge points are gently worn. Internally, a very good, clean copy with no previous owners marks or signatures. Pages, many still uncut, are lightly age-toned. Overall, a very good copy.

Sobre Parnassus Book Service
Ben Muse began selling books from the former Knowles General Store in 1959. Now in our third generation, we are a famiy-run, general book store selling new and old (often rare) books as well as issuing specialty catalogs on a variety of subjects: Americana, Latin America, Maritime, Art, the Orient and a variety of other subjects.
